So would the 7' Medium light MagTS casting rod be a good choice for light t-rigs, small jigs in deep, clear water, and light pitching around lighter cover? I prefer a fast action for these techniques but it says that it is a mod-fast which is more something I'd use for crankbaits, topwater, etc. What is this rod best suited for?
kistlero
3/11/08 7:32am
No the MgMLC70 will not be good for those techniques. Only moving baits with treble hooks, light drop shot rigs both in open water. This rod does not have the hooksetting qualities needed for soft plastics with buried hooks, accept for a yamamoto plastic while drop shotting.
